Framing an Open-Concept Home Addition in Parker

Parker, Colorado

Expanding a home isn’t just about adding square footage—it’s about creating space that feels intentional, seamless, and structurally sound.

For this residential addition project in Parker, Colorado, Fury Construction LLC completed the structural framing for a custom open-concept addition designed to expand the home’s functionality while maintaining architectural continuity with the existing structure.

Open-concept spaces demand a different level of structural planning and framing precision, where clean spans, load management, and exact execution are critical to achieving the desired result.

Building Space Without Boundaries

Open-concept design is built around flow, visibility, and openness.

Unlike traditional compartmentalized layouts, these additions often require larger clear spans, carefully engineered load-bearing solutions, and structural framing that supports openness without sacrificing integrity.

This Parker addition was framed to create exactly that—a spacious, connected environment that enhances both daily living and architectural feel.

Precision Structural Integration

Tying new construction into an existing home requires disciplined planning from the very beginning.

A successful addition must feel like part of the original structure—not a separate appendage.

This project required precise framing coordination to ensure:

  • Seamless structural integration with the existing home
  • Accurate dimensional layout
  • Load-bearing support coordination
  • Clean transitions between old and new construction
  • Large open-span framing execution
  • Proper opening coordination for windows and doors
  • Structural readiness for finish systems

Every framing decision influences how the finished space performs and feels.
